Overall,
Dysart
Boutique
Hotel
is
very
good
as
long
as
you
don't
expect
it
to
be
a
luxury
hotel
with
a
lot
of
amenities.
First,
the
location
is
great:
centrally
located
in
the
Green
Point
neighborhood
which
has
plenty
of
restaurants,
bars,
and
coffee
shops.
Additionally,
it
is
a
short
drive/uber
to
Sea
Point,
Camps
Bay,
V&A
Waterfront,
and
CBD.
There
is
a
supermarket
and
liquor
store
within
a
5
min
walk,
along
with
a
great
breakfast
spot,
Jason's
Bakery.
Additionally,
the
staff
is
wonderful
and
go
out
of
your
way
to
make
sure
everything
is
wonderful.
Shelly
is
great
at
the
front
desk,
and
wants
you
to
enjoy
your
stay.
She
even
ironed
clothes
for
us
because
the
rooms
do
not
have
irons.
The
hotel
provides
breakfast
included
in
the
stay,
but
we
did
not
take
advantage
so
I
cannot
comment
on
it.
Also,
there
are
2
pools.
One
overlooking
the
neighborhood
as
an
"infinity
type"
and
a
small
plunge
pool.
There
is
ample
lounge
seating
around
the
pools.
We
stayed
in
the
Deluxe
Double
Room
"XXL"
and
it
was
huge
along
with
a
private
patio.
The
toilet
was
separate
from
the
rest
of
the
bathroom,
there
was
a
sitting
area,
and
a
king
size
bed.
The
bathroom
was
huge
with
a
walk
in
shower,
tub,
and
two
sinks.
The
bed
was
comfy
and
the
pillows
were
solid.
The
negatives
of
the
place
are
that
it
still
uses
keys
and
there
are
multiple
keys
for
the
front
door,
room
door,
patio
door,
etc.
Additionally,
you
have
to
use
a
key
to
get
out,
not
just
in.
In
the
day
and
age
where
things
are
automated
or
on
a
key
card,
this
was
frustrating.
Also,
the
place
doesn't
have
a
generator
and
is
at
the
mercy
of
Cape
Town's
rolling
blackouts
(The
city
is
divided
into
a
big
grid
and
depending
on
the
time
of
year
there
are
multiple
blackouts
for
2
hours
at
a
time).
If
the
weather
is
very
hot,
you
will
be
without
air
conditioning.
If
you
need
to
use
a
hair
dryer
or
straightener
in
the
morning
and
the
power
is
out
then,
you
will
be
without
that.
Etc.
This
was
not
disclosed
up
front
and
I
think
if
you
are
a
5
star
hotel
guests
should
be
aware
that
there
is
potential
for
multiple
hours
every
day
that
the
power
will
be
out.
Suggestion
to
make
sure
you
check
the
power
situation
before
booking
or
know
that
you
will
be
okay
without
power
at
times.
Overall,
the
stay
was
pleasant
and
we
had
no
issues.
Just
that
there
are
some
things
to
be
aware
of
that
I
wanted
to
share
to
potential
guests.
